Subject: Re: [PATCH] Shorten constant names for EFI variable attributes

On 07/20/2012 03:08 PM, Khalid Aziz wrote:
> Replace very long constants for EFI variable attributes
> with shorter and more convenient names. Also create an
> alias for the current longer names so as to not break
> compatibility with current API since these constants
> are used by userspace programs. This patch depends on
> patch <https://lkml.org/lkml/2012/7/13/313>.

I think these some from the EFI specifcation, so NAK IMO.
